City motorcycles—from sleek scooters and nimble café racers to efficient underbones—are designed with compact geometry. Every cubic centimeter is precious. A traditional, bulky battery consumes space that could be used for storage, electronics, or simply to maintain clean lines. Furthermore, urban duty cycles are brutal: frequent short trips that don’t allow for full recharge, constant use of lighting, and the parasitic drain of modern electronics like GPS trackers and USB ports. A weak battery means a bike that’s unreliable, leaving you vulnerable to the ultimate urban nightmare: a no-start in a busy intersection or a deserted parking garage.

For decades, the standard for motorcycle batteries was flooded or AGM (Absorbent Glass Mat) lead-acid. While reliable, they present limitations for compact urban applications: they’re relatively heavy for their power output, can suffer from sulfation if not kept fully charged, and their orientation-sensitive design can limit mounting options.
The engineering breakthrough for the modern small 12v motorcycle battery comes from Lithium Iron Phosphate (LiFePO4) technology. Here’s how it solves the urban rider’s equation:
The Power-Density Revolution: LiFePO4 chemistry offers an exceptional power-to-weight and power-to-size ratio. A lithium battery can be up to 70% lighter and 50% smaller than a lead-acid battery of comparable power. This allows engineers to create a truly small 12v motorcycle battery that delivers cold cranking amps (CCA) far beyond its physical footprint, ensuring a swift, reliable start every time.
Built for the Stop-Start Grind: Unlike lead-acid, lithium batteries have a remarkably low self-discharge rate. They can sit for months and retain their charge, ready to go. They also recharge rapidly, capturing energy efficiently during those short city rides. This makes them perfectly suited for the urban cycle of frequent, brief journeys.
Durability by Design: Urban riding exposes a battery to constant vibration from potholes and uneven surfaces. Lithium motorcycle batteries are inherently more vibration-resistant. Coupled with a robust Battery Management System (BMS)—an integrated electronic brain—they are protected from the deep discharges, overcharging, and temperature extremes that commonly kill traditional batteries. The result is a lifespan often 3-5 times longer.
Mounting Versatility: With no liquid electrolyte, a quality small 12v lithium motorcycle battery can be mounted in virtually any orientation. This gives motorcycle designers and DIY enthusiasts tremendous flexibility, enabling cleaner builds and more efficient use of the bike’s frame space.
Choosing an engineered, modern small 12v motorcycle battery translates directly to enhanced urban mobility:
Uncompromised Reliability: Confidence that your bike will start, whether it’s your daily 7 AM commute or after a week of sitting in a chilly garage.
Weight Savings: Less weight on the bike improves handling, acceleration, and even fuel efficiency—a subtle but noticeable benefit in city traffic.
Maintenance Freedom: Forget checking water levels or terminal corrosion. A sealed, modern lithium battery is truly "fit and forget" for years.
Space Liberation: The compact size can free up room for essential urban gear or allow for a sleeker motorcycle design.
